100―300之间的素数计算流程图
来源:学生作业帮助网 编辑:作业帮 时间:2024/05/13 23:29:46
有:101103107109113127131137139149151157163167173179181191193197199这21个.
#include#includeintss(intn)/*检查n是否为素数,如果是则返回1,否则返回0*/{inti;for(i=2;i
(int)是强制转换,把后面的数强制转换成int型,sqrt是函数名,sqrt(m)作用是求出根号下m先执行sqrt(m)求出结果后把结果用(int)强制装换成int型
你这什么问题?如果要优化的话,内循环n再问:换成n
#includevoidmain(){inti,t;intj=0;for(i=100;i
//先求3到100间的所有素数,存在数组中;//求该数组的所有为素数的元素之和,然后开方求平方根#include#includeintsushu[98];//开辟个最大容量的,假设都是素数/*从2开始
publicclassSuShuo{staticintk;publicstaticvoidmain(String[]args){inti,j;for(i=1;i
#include<stdio.h>#include<math.h>void main(){ int m,i,j=0,k; f
OptionExplicitPrivateSubCommand1_Click()DimiAsLong,jAsLongDimsAsStringFori=1000To9999s=Trim(Str(i))I
#includeintmain(){\x09inta[30],n=0,i,j,k;\x09for(i=100;i
#includeboolisprime(intn){inti;for(i=2;i再问:多少个啊再答:你运行一下不就知道了。。21个。。如果你只想知道多少个的话就去数学区发问好吧~
intP(intx){inta,b;b=(int)sqrt(x);for(a=2;ab)return1;elsereturn0;}是判断质数的函数,接下来的你自己去弄调用吧
test.htmlDimLine:Line=0FunctionisPrime(a)DimjisPrime=0Forj=2Toa/2IfaModj=0ThenExitForNextIfj>a/2Then
143个我记得好像是的
#include"stdio.h"voidmain(){ints=0,n,a;for(n=100;n
clearn=0fori=201to300step2flag=0forj=2toint(sqrt(i))ifmod(i,j)=0flag=1exitendifendforifflag=0n=n+1en
clearn=0fori=200to300p=1forj=2toint(sqrt(i))ifi%j=0p=0exitendifendforifp=1n=n+1endifendfor共有素数个数:",n
int sum = 0;for (int i = 200; i <= 300; i+
将以下公式考到EXCEL工作表中 A列,选择A列,然后选择数据的分列,点击分隔符号,单击下一步,选择其它并输入一个空格,单击完成,EXCEL工作表将计算出结果.最后考贝下面公式,完成所有计算
#include#includeintss(intn)/*检查n是否为素数,如果是则返回1,否则返回0*/{inti;if(n